Realistic and expressive black-and-white illustrations enhance an eerie story about a widow who helps a fallen witch who overestimated the power of her broom. 100,000 first printing. All ages.

SynopsisA widow finds herself in possession of an extraordinary broom left by a witch who fell into the widow's garden.
